Nellie Muir Elementary School, a roomy primary school in Woodburn, Oregon, part of Woodburn SD 103, caters to 523 students, covering grades K through 5. By comparison, Oregon's public schools average about 321 students each, so Nellie Muir Elementary School sits 63% above that benchmark.
Woodburn SD 103 comprises 9 schools with combined enrollment of 5,220 students; Nellie Muir Elementary School is among them.
In terms of who attends, Nellie Muir Elementary School records that 90%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ority. Other groups include 8% White. The wider county runs roughly 29% Hispanic, putting the school's mix meaningfully more Hispanic than the area baseline.
Looking at school resources, Nellie Muir Elementary School records 27 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 19.4:1. That figure is higher than the state norm's 16.5:1 average. An estimated 73% of students are e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, often used as a Title I proxy. Set against Marion County (around 83%), the school's rate is south of typical.
With demographic context factored in, On a poverty-adjusted basis, Nellie Muir Elementary School sits in the bottom 10% statewide. Predicted proficiency from the FRL regression is roughly 34.2%; actual is 11.4%, a gap of -22.9 points.
Across the wider county, ACS estimates for Marion County put median household earnings sit near $77,351, about 26%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and the poverty rate sits near 9%. Nellie Muir Elementary School is one of 111 public schools in Marion County (combined enrollment of about 53,799 students).
French Prairie Middle School is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.5 miles from this campus.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Nellie Muir Elementary School. Among the 7 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), Nellie Muir Elementary School ranks 4th on composite proficiency, behind the local average of 14.4%.
Nellie Muir Elementary School operates from a town-center location.
Over the past 7-year window. Nellie Muir Elementary School's enrollment has edged up 11% since 2018, when it stood at 473 (now 523). Over the same period, the Hispanic share grew from 85% to 90%. Class-load math has narrowed: from 21.5:1 in 2018 to 19.4:1 in 2025.
